A charming annual cover by Lawson Wood is currently among other artwork gems for sale from American dealer Graphic Collectibles, spotted by artist and comic archivist David Roach.

Lawson Wood (1878 – 1957) was an accomplished cartoonist, illustrator and poster designer. He gained great popularity with his humorous illustrations of animals, including dinosaurs and monkeys. His ginger ape, Gran’pop, proved a particular favourite on both sides of the Atlantic.
Up for sale, priced at $1100, is an artwork titled “Everybody’s Feeling Bucked“, the cover of the Lawson Wood’s Annual, published in the early 1950s. Measuring 11.5 x 17”, the signed art was created in pencil/ watercolour/ gouache on illustration board. A copy of the book is included.
